What is the Karvia Morpheus Key?
It is the Karvia OBD-II device. It plugs into the vehicle diagnostic port and streams engine telemetry, GPS location, and operational signals to the web dashboard and to Morpheus AI. The device is sold as the Morpheus Key; the Pro subscription covers continuous monitoring per device.
How is the Morpheus Key installed?
It is plug and play. Connect it to the OBD-II port, usually under the steering column. No professional installation and no extra wiring. On most vehicles it takes less than 30 seconds. Install it only in the vehicle OBD-II port you are authorized to use.
Which vehicles are OBD-II compatible?
Vehicles with an OBD-II port — typically gasoline models from 1996 onward. Exact compatibility depends on make, model, and the protocol each unit exposes. We confirm the fit during the demo or when you pair each vehicle.
What data does the device capture?
Engine and operating telemetry (OBD PIDs and signals), diagnostic trouble codes, GPS location, speed, and events relevant to vehicle health. On the Pro subscription the dashboard shows near real-time diagnostics (dozens of PIDs depending on protocol), Vehicle Health Score, fuel consumption, and predictive alerts.

What is Morpheus AI?
It is the Karvia copilot. It reads telemetry and incidents and turns them into actionable context. It runs mainly through operational WhatsApp and the web dashboard Actions inbox (Acciones). Recommendations are operational guidance and do not replace a certified mechanic or a shop diagnosis.
Where do alerts show up?
Karvia sends alerts and recommendations by WhatsApp (Twilio) when a number is linked, and into the Actions inbox (Acciones) on the web dashboard; email follows your preferences. The loop is Detect → Alert (WhatsApp or inbox) → Act → Verify with vehicle signals. You can mute or re-enable alerts with control phrases on WhatsApp when your account allows it.
Is there a mobile app to install?
WhatsApp is the operational channel for alerts and context. Fleet managers use the web platform (dashboard, Actions inbox, live GPS, maintenance). There is no native Karvia app on the App Store or Google Play.
What is closed-loop verification?
Sending an alert is not enough. Karvia records the recommendation and the follow-up, then confirms with OBD readings and fault codes (DTCs) that the issue is actually resolved. You close incidents with evidence instead of an "alert sent" timestamp.

Are recommendations based on official standards, or on my vehicle’s monitoring history?
On OBD/GPS monitoring, your unit’s history (trips, fault codes, service logs), and statistical baselines for that vehicle. DTCs are labeled with an SAE J2012-style catalog; preventive intervals are class-oriented heuristics. Karvia is not a NOM compliance engine and does not index OEM manuals as source of truth. Norms such as NOM-167 (OBD verification) or NOM-068 (federal physical-mechanical condition) apply to the vehicle, verification center, or permit holder — we help you operate and document; we do not issue a dictamen (official finding) or hologram. Guidance is operational and does not replace a shop diagnosis.
Are the rules fixed, or do they adapt to how my vehicle behaves?
Both. Fixed thresholds cover idle (~5 min), harsh brake/accel, battery voltage scales, fuel anomalies, operating-hours windows, and documents. In parallel, Morpheus and the OBD monitor learn each unit’s normal behavior (~30-day windows, z-score style deviations) and adjust predictive-signature confidence. You can also define custom alert rules. On brakes: today that means driving stress / inspection recommended — not pad thickness in mm or certified remaining useful life.
When an alert is created, is there a human monitoring center, or is it automatic?
Creation and delivery (Actions inbox, email, and WhatsApp per preferences) are automatic. Karvia does not run a human NOC that approves each alert before it fires. Your team runs the loop in Actions and WhatsApp: acknowledge, resolve, or dismiss alerts (Morpheus/OBD, documents, geofences, place visits, trip insights, custom rules, and more), confirm findings with telemetry (e.g. battery), and use the copilot for context. After acknowledgment, the system can re-check OBD data and close Detect → Verify when the condition is gone.

Is Karvia “NOM-certified,” or does it issue official certificates?
No. Karvia is monitoring and operations software (web dashboard + WhatsApp). We are not a Unidad de Verificación (verification unit) and we do not issue holograms, constancias, or NOM dictámenes. Norms such as NOM-167 (OBD/emissions verification where applicable) or NOM-068 (federal physical-mechanical condition) apply to the vehicle, an accredited verification center, or the permit holder. We help you operate and document; the authority or UV issues the legal act.

How do NOM-068 and NOM-167 relate to the product?
NOM-068 requires the unit to be in proper physical-mechanical condition and verified as required; maintenance and logs are the operator’s duty. NOM-167 (where it applies) uses onboard diagnostics (OBD/SDB) in environmental verification. Karvia reads OBD/GPS telemetry and stores history/logs. From Actions you can export an operational evidence packet with a NOM prep map (gaps and linked evidence — not a compliance score), explicitly labeled as not a dictamen — it does not replace the official inspection or the UV’s legal act.
Do you use SAE or other international standards?
Fault codes are labeled with an SAE J2012-style catalog; OBD PID/mode language aligns with the SAE J1979 / ISO 15031 diagnostic protocol family — that is protocol vocabulary, not “Karvia is SAE-certified.” We do not claim ISO 20078 (ExVe) certification today; OEM data via ExVe is a future path separate from aftermarket Morpheus Key.
Do you measure brake-pad thickness or remaining useful life (TTF)?
No. Harsh-braking or “brake stress” alerts are operational coaching (inspection recommended) from telemetry and driving events — not pad millimeters or certified remaining life. A measurable wear model would need dedicated sensors (e.g. high-rate IMU) and calibration against real measurements; until then we do not offer TTF.
Is Karvia an ELD or fatigue / hours-of-service NOM product?
Not as the Karvia product. Morpheus Key uses Geometris hardware (whereQube family) for OBD/GPS telemetry into the web dashboard and WhatsApp. Geometris does offer platforms (e.g. whereQube ENG) designed for U.S. ELD when paired with third-party hours-of-service (HOS) software registered with FMCSA — that is a hardware+app electronic log stack, not Karvia. Karvia does not produce ELD/HOS logs, is not an FMCSA-listed ELD provider, and is not a NOM-087 (Mexico driving-time/rest) compliance product. Operating hours and geofences are internal controls; they do not replace legal driver logs or SICT audits.

Does Karvia make me “NOM compliant,” or is it a prep tool?
It is a prep and operational-evidence tool — not a compliance stamp. It helps you document maintenance, OBD faults, documents, and operations (evidence packet with NOM prep map / Actions) for themes such as NOM-068 (federal phys-mech) or NOM-167 (OBD verification where applicable), and track registration-card/plate expiries you enter (NOM-001 — customer-entered dates). NOM-194 (safety devices on *new* light vehicles) is an OEM go-to-market duty, not the SaaS. NOM-012 (weights/dimensions) is not something we certify; educational tips use existing fleet/usage data (declared weight fields later). NOM-034 is road signing (infrastructure), out of scope. NOM-236 (light phys-mech) was cancelled in 2022 — do not treat it as current source of truth. Karvia is not an ELD or a NOM-087 product. The authority or UV issues the legal act.

How is the information protected?
We protect access and data with TLS in transit, encryption at rest where infrastructure applies, JWT authentication (no demo tokens in production), secrets in cloud Secret Manager, a CORS allowlist, auth rate limits, role-based access (RBAC) in the dashboard, telematics/payment webhooks that reject invalid signatures in production, and secret scanning on code changes. No system is fully invulnerable — report incidents to soporte@karvia.mx. Detail in /en/privacy.
